About Zirri, das Wolkenschaf (1993) — A Heartwarming Family Movie Experience
Experience the heartwarming tale of Zirri, das Wolkenschaf (1993), a film that brings the beauty of nature and family bonding to the forefront. Directed by Rolf Losansky, this German family movie follows Christine, an 11-year-old girl, as she spends her vacation on her grandparents' farm. There, she discovers Zirri, a unique cloud sheep, among her grandfather's flock of sheep.
